Miyo is an artist from Singapore, who has made Richmond, U.K. her home for the past few years. Her art is driven by the passion for her neighbourhood, the love for the community and her desires and visions in life.


Her keen sense of observation and great emotional depth created a barrier between herself and others for fear of rejection and cultural differences. With time, she found her belonging, connections, community and style through her art.


She prides herself to have her own style and an eye for capturing or dreaming of the perfect moment. She often combines her illustration style in her paintings, depicting human characters to show a glimpse of her inner desires, feelings and wishes to relive past precious memories.

Her art strives to capture precious memories, create dreams and visions for what may come and to work towards as well as to provide much calmness and peacefulness to the space it sits in.


Miyo's painting has been featured in one of London's busiest underground tube station, Pimlico station and is currently being exhibited in a prestigious gallery in Wimbledon Village, Ad Lib Gallery from 26 Feb to 8 March 2026.


She has also collaborated with some of her favourite neighbourhood (Richmond) cafes, the Wolk Coffee and the Albert's Deli, where she curates her Richmond themed paintings in the beautiful cosy spaces.
